    <description> &lt;p&gt;All of the above, plus...&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;- Frames on the bottom are generally not a good idea. People read pages from top to bottom, and a frame at the bottom interrupts them where they expect to be continuing to read. You will sometimes see ads in a frame at the bottom; this is designed to interrupt your reading so that you will look at the ad. When you don&#039;t have anything that you want to interrupt people with, though, you should get rid of frames like that.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;- The pale ochre on white (links) is too pale and difficult to read. It&#039;s very nice on the deep red of the navbar, but too pale on white.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;- By the way, in personal experience, Links (by Gossamer Threads) is much better than IndexFinger and also is free to evaluate and play with (free to non-commercial sites as well).&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;- My standard critique: page size. Your home page weighs in at roughly 150 KB. A good maximum is about 75-85 KB; some people will tell you 35-40KB, but I find that a little bit extreme. There are a couple of things you can do to reduce this considerably:&lt;br /&gt;
 --- your girl-in-bikini image is huge, 30+ KB. This is because it&#039;s actually a bigger image that you&#039;re showing; you&#039;re using the HEIGHT and WIDTH attributes to change the size via the browser. This is a big no-no. If you do the same in your image editor, then the image will look the same - in many cases better - and will take about 50% less time to load.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t; --- A full 32KB is taken up by the &amp;lt;noframes&amp;gt; section in your frameset page. 99% of your users will never be affected by this. Rather than slow things down by sending your whole home page twice, simply make the &amp;lt;noframes&amp;gt; section say &amp;quot;click here to visit our frame-free home page&amp;quot;. After all, VERY few people are using browsers that don&#039;t do frames.&lt;/p&gt;
